Overview:

Real cash roulette is a-game played with a spinning wheel, split into numbered pockets, and a tiny baseball. The aim is to anticipate which pocket the ball will land in after the wheel is spun. The numbered pouches on the wheel vary from 0 to 36 in European roulette or over to 38 in US roulette (including a double zero pocket). People spot their wagers on the layout showing the numbers, colors, or combinations they believe the ball will land on. Once all players have actually placed their wagers, the supplier spins the wheel, additionally the basketball is placed in movement.

Betting Alternatives:

A real income roulette offers a number of wagering choices to appeal to different playing types and choices. The most common bets are the inside bets, where players destination their potato chips right on the figures or combinations of figures they wish to wager on. Interior wagers have greater payouts but reduced likelihood of winning. Having said that, external wagers are positioned on larger sets of figures, such as for example red or black, strange and/or, or high or low figures. External wagers have actually reduced payouts but greater likelihood of winning.

Methods:

While real money roulette is predominantly a-game of chance, players frequently employ different methods of maximize their particular odds of winning. The Martingale method, like, requires doubling the wager after every reduction, looking to recuperate all past losings with a single victory. Another well-known method may be the Fibonacci series, in which players increase their particular bet in accordance with the Fibonacci sequence (1, 1, 2, 3, 5, 8, etc.). These techniques can add pleasure and a feeling of control towards online game, but it's vital that you keep in mind that roulette effects tend to be ultimately based on fortune.
